    MALT HOUSE BARN, CHURCH STREET, ECKINGTON, SHEFFIELD, S21 4BG

    This semi-detached freehold property on Church Street last sold in February 2022 for £155,000. Based on price growth in the S21 district since then, its estimated current value is £152,774 — placing it in the 13th percentile nationally and the 21st percentile within S21. The property covers 82 m² (883 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£1,863 per m². The EPC rating is D, with a potential rating of B.

    District Context — S21

    S21 covers the Eckington and Killamarsh area in north-east Derbyshire, situated between Chesterfield and Rotherham. It is a post-industrial community with a mixed residential character, combining older terraced housing stock with newer residential development.
